Calcium formate agriculture is an innovative and effective approach to enhancing plant growth and improving soil quality. This agricultural practice involves the use of calcium formate, a chemical compound that contains both calcium and formate ions. It is widely used as a fertilizer and soil conditioner due to its numerous benefits.
Calcium formate is highly water-soluble, which makes it easily absorbed by plants. When applied to the soil, it dissociates into calcium and formate ions, both of which play vital roles in plant growth. Calcium is an essential nutrient for plants, aiding in the development of strong cell walls, promoting disease resistance, and improving root development. Meanwhile, formate ions contribute to soil fertility by stimulating beneficial microbial activity and improving nutrient availability.
One of the key advantages of calcium formate agriculture is its ability to regulate soil pH levels. It acts as a buffer, preventing acidic or alkaline conditions that may inhibit plant growth. By maintaining a balanced soil pH, calcium formate creates an optimal environment for plant nutrient uptake and utilization.
Furthermore, calcium formate has been shown to enhance the efficacy of other fertilizers and nutrients. When used alongside traditional fertilizers, it can improve nutrient absorption and increase the overall efficiency of nutrient use. This not only reduces the need for excessive fertilizer application but also minimizes nutrient losses that can be harmful to the environment.
In addition to its benefits for plant growth, calcium formate agriculture also has positive effects on soil structure. Its ability to improve soil aggregation and stability can prevent soil erosion and enhance water absorption. This is especially important in regions with heavy rainfall or sandy soils, where soil erosion can lead to nutrient depletion and decreased crop productivity.
Calcium formate agriculture is suitable for a wide range of crops, including fruits, vegetables, and field crops. It can be applied as a foliar spray, seed treatment, or incorporated into the soil during planting. The dosage and application method may vary depending on the crop type, soil conditions, and specific nutrient requirements.
